The installation of elevators in old buildings shall not violate relevant regulations and fire regulations:

(1) The choice of connecting or disconnecting the installed elevator structure with the old building
Ten years after the elevator was installed, most elevator structures were connected to the old building, and a few were disconnected from the old building. In terms of management, it is emphasized that disconnection should be a good choice.
① The installation of elevator structures in old buildings is separated from the old building, which can avoid the different settlement of new and old buildings and prevent the old building from being damaged by earthquakes; the old building will not bear the additional static and dynamic loads of the elevator structure, nor will it reduce the original seismic fortification capacity, which is conducive to ensuring the continuation of the safe service life of the old building.
② The structure of the elevator installed in the old building is connected to the old building, the corridor side beam, and the old building column. The expanded balcony is connected to the old balcony through anchoring with planted reinforcement, so that the old building structure can additionally increase the dynamic and static loads of the elevator structure, reduce the seismic capacity of the old building, and ambush safety hazards.
③ The original design of the old building did not take into account the structural defense capacity of the installed elevator, and the actual situation of the design and construction of the installed elevator was unsatisfactory.
④ The cross-section of almost all old building columns is 240x240. According to relevant national standards and building renovation standards: Taking the D16 steel bars used on the construction site as an example, considering the earthquake effect, the effective anchoring depth of the bonded anchor rod is ≥ 125mm, and the edge distance of the anchor bolt is ≥ 0.8~1.5 times the effective anchoring depth, then the small edge distance is 100mm; if the spacing of the embedded steel bars is ≥ 1.0~3.0 times the effective anchoring depth, the small spacing is 125mm. According to the standard calculation, it is difficult for the elevator anchor bolt margin and the embedded steel bar spacing to meet the standard requirements. If the hollow brick wall is also used as a reinforcement anchor, it is obviously in violation of the standard.
(2) About fire safety
At present, there are three main ways to install elevators in old buildings: flat-level entrances in stairwells, flat-level entrances in balconies, and half-level entrances in stairwells. From the perspective of fire protection, enter the house from the half-level of the stairs.
① After the stairs are removed and replaced, the flat-level entry method of the stairs has no windows, no natural light, no natural wind, and no fire door between the corridor and the stairs for safety isolation.
② The removal and reconstruction of the stairs will double the disaster relief and evacuation routes between the stairs, and significantly increase the difficulty and risk of disaster prevention and rescue.
③ When entering the house from the balcony, the large windows of the stairs are replaced with small windows, which are usually closed to ensure the safety of pedestrians. When a fire occurs in the elevator, personnel need to pass through the residents' homes through the corridor before they can evacuate to the safe passage in the stairwell. If no one at home opens the door, the situation will be very dangerous.
From the corridor through the small window to the rest platform in the stairwell, the height difference is about 1.5m, which is difficult for ordinary people to pass through and escape.
(3) A large number of glass curtain walls and aluminum-plastic panels are used to enclose the shaft tower and corridors.
① The current regulations stipulate that glass curtain walls shall not be used above the second floor of the elevator structure to prevent the glass from falling off and injuring pedestrians. Aluminum-plastic panels are also difficult to withstand strong winds and earthquakes and are easy to fall off.
② Due to the thin sealing of the shaft tower of the old building elevator, it is hot in summer and cold in winter. The elevator operating environment exceeds -5~40 degrees Celsius, affecting the safe operation of the elevator.
